NORMANDEAU, Paul Joseph
It is with heavy hearts that the family of Paul Normandeau announces his passing on November 5, 2021.
He leaves to mourn his loving wife and best friend of 63 years, Rose: his three daughters: Amy (Derek) Kilburn, Barbara (Tom) Quinn, Gaylene Normandeau; two sons: Kenneth, Larry (Sherry); grandchildren: Ryan, Chantelle, Tomara, Candice (Cal) Cooney, Blake, Jessica, Alexandra, Georgia, Luke; great-grandchildren: Bodhi, Phenix, Gracie, Scout and Oscar; one sister Theresa Tailleur as well as many relatives and friends.
He was predeceased by his parents, Henri and Melina; nine siblings and their spouses.
A Memorial Service will be held on Thursday, November 18, 2021 at 11:00 am at Holy Trinity Catholic Church, Stony Plain.
If friends desire, memorial donations may be made in Paul’s memory to the War Amps of Canada https://plancanada.ca/donate
